操作系统中的内核功能介绍:内核在操作系统中的作用是什么

时间:2025-12-06 分类:操作系统

操作系统是计算机系统的重要组成部分,其中内核则是操作系统的核心。内核的作用相当于计算机的管理者,它负责协调硬件资源和软件应用的有效运行。通过内核,操作系统能够实现任务调度、进程管理、内存管理、设备驱动和文件管理等一系列关键功能。内核是连接硬件与软件的桥梁,确保计算机系统的稳定与高效运行。

操作系统中的内核功能介绍:内核在操作系统中的作用是什么

进程管理是内核的重要功能之一。在多任务操作系统中,用户可能同时运行多个程序,内核需要高效地分配CPU时间,确保每个进程都得到适当的处理。通过进程调度算法,内核能够选择当前最优的进程进行执行,从而提升整个系统的响应速度。

内存管理也是内核的核心功能。每个程序在运行时都需要一定的内存空间,内核负责为不同的进程分配和回收内存。通过虚拟内存技术,内核能够让每个进程感觉拥有独立的内存空间,从而提高系统的安全性和稳定性。

设备驱动程序的管理同样是内核的一项重要职责。设备驱动程序使得操作系统能够与各种硬件设备进行交互。内核通过这些驱动程序将用户的请求转换为硬件能够理解的指令,确保各种外设(如打印机、硬盘等)能够正常运行。

内核还负责文件系统的管理,确保用户能够方便地读取、写入和存储文件。通过内核,系统能为每个文件分配存储空间,并提供灵活的访问权限,以保护用户数据的安全。

内核在操作系统中扮演着极为重要的角色。它不仅提高了硬件资源的利用率,还确保了软件应用的高效运行。了解内核的功能,对于深入理解操作系统的整体工作原理至关重要。